#406e97 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#406e97 is composed of 25.1% red, 43.1%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.6% cyan, 27.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 208.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.5% and a lightness of 42.2%. #406e97 color hex could be obtained by blending #80dcff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#406e97

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a0d is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#406e97

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696c6e is the less saturated color, while #0671d1 is the most saturated one.
